Interface LongChunkPool

All Known Implementing Classes:
LongChunkSoftPool, MultiChunkPool

public interface LongChunkPool
  • Method Details

    • asChunkPool

      ChunkPool asChunkPool()
    • takeWritableLongChunk

      <ATTR extends Any> WritableLongChunk<ATTR> takeWritableLongChunk(int capacity)
    • giveWritableLongChunk

      void giveWritableLongChunk(@NotNull @NotNull WritableLongChunk<?> writableLongChunk)
    • takeResettableLongChunk

      <ATTR extends Any> ResettableLongChunk<ATTR> takeResettableLongChunk()
    • giveResettableLongChunk

      void giveResettableLongChunk(@NotNull @NotNull ResettableLongChunk<?> resettableLongChunk)
    • takeResettableWritableLongChunk

      <ATTR extends Any> ResettableWritableLongChunk<ATTR> takeResettableWritableLongChunk()
    • giveResettableWritableLongChunk

      void giveResettableWritableLongChunk(@NotNull @NotNull ResettableWritableLongChunk<?> resettableWritableLongChunk)